Starting the Day with Comfort and Convenience
The adventure begins with a hotel pickup in Pokhara, making it easy to start the day without stress. Whether you’re staying on Lakeside or nearby, your private driver will whisk you away to the lakeside area. The tour includes a boat ride across Phewa Lake, lasting about 20 minutes, which is a peaceful way to set the tone for the day. The calm waters and mountain reflections create perfect photo opportunities, and many travelers appreciate the tranquility before the hike begins.
The Hike to Pumdikot Shiva Statue
The hike from Phewa Lake to the Shiva Statue takes roughly two hours, passing through lush forests. This part of the journey offers a chance to enjoy Nepal’s natural beauty—local flora and birdlife are often spotted along the trail. The Shiva Statue itself is a striking monument, offering insight into Nepal’s spiritual heritage and serving as a powerful symbol of divine strength.
One reviewer mentioned that the guided tour of the Shiva Statue was especially engaging, with the guide sharing stories about its significance. The trail offers beautiful vistas of the surrounding mountains, making it a worthwhile trek even for those who aren’t seasoned hikers.
Visiting the World Peace Pagoda
After the Shiva Statue, the hiking continues to the World Peace Pagoda. Rising above Pokhara on a hilltop, the Pagoda offers sweeping views of the Annapurna range and the city below. The guided tour here emphasizes the peaceful atmosphere, and many visitors note how calming the environment feels—perfect for reflection or just soaking in the natural beauty.
The pagoda’s architecture and setting make it a highlight, with some reviewers describing it as the perfect place for a meditative moment. The panoramic views from this vantage point are among the tour’s top attractions, providing a great backdrop for photos and quiet contemplation.

Practical Tips for the Day

- Wear comfortable shoes: The hike involves some ascents and uneven terrain, so sturdy walking shoes are essential.
- Bring layers: The weather can vary—light clothes for the hike, a jacket if it’s cooler.
- Pack snacks and water: Meals aren’t included, so having some snacks keeps your energy up.
- Camera: You’ll want to capture the panoramic views and scenic spots.
- Respect local customs: Be mindful at the Shiva Statue and Pagoda; dress modestly and behave respectfully.

FAQ

Is transportation included?
Yes, the t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off from Lakeside in Pokhara, as well as a boat ride across Phewa Lake.
How long is the hike?
The hike takes about 2 hours to the Shiva Statue, with a similar duration descending back to the starting point.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es and clothes are recommended. It’s also wise to pack snacks and water, as meals aren’t included.
Can I participate if I’m not an experienced hiker?
While the hike is manageable, it involves some elevation and forest trails. A moderate fitness level will ensure you enjoy it fully.
Are the sites accessible for all?
The tour isn’t suitable for wheelchair users due to the natural terrain and trail conditions.
What views will I see?
Expect panoramic vistas of Pokhara city, the Annapurna mountain range, and lush forested areas along the trail.
Is this tour suitable for children?
It depends on the child’s fitness and comfort with hiking, but generally, it’s suitable for active families with older kids.
